Pffft, Medics.

Backscratcher Pyros have +25% damage, retain their random crits, and get 75% more benefit from health packs (which drop on every kill). Powerjack Pyros with the full set are almost as powerful (and faster than a Medic, too!), losing only their crits. And let's not forget the Heavy, with +30% damage in exchange for -20 hp (and his Steak Sandvich for move speed and minicrits), or else the KGB (which become horribly-overpowered when complete morons insist on attacking him midway through a crit streak). Oh, and the Demo has a half-dozen options for his melee weapon, all of them at least marginal improvements over the stock weapon.

Trust me, Medics are nice, especially for a ranged attack... but they aren't top-of-the-list by any standards.  :P

Piss? Wouldn't be very helpful without the Bushwacka.
Oh, you can use the Bushwacka. It's just completely useless without the jarate :P

Well, depends. If a friendly Soldier whips out his Buff Banner, suddenly the Bushwacka becomes useful. More notably, it lands guaranteed crits on Crit-a-Cola Scouts (rare) and Steak Sandvich Heavies (not so rare). Heck, I'd argue the #1 counter to a Heavy packing a Steak Sandvich is a Bushwacka Sniper!

And if you're ignited by a Sniper, you're dead either way - if the arrow doesn't kill you directly, the base fire damage certainly will, Bushwacka or no. So it's hardly a drawback. (The ignition source is a flaming arrow, if you didn't know.)
